Stick-built curtain wall systems are assembled on-site, making them highly adaptable for custom designs and complex building geometries. This approach allows flexibility during installation, especially when field conditions require adjustments.
This system is well-suited for projects where design changes, phased construction, or site-specific challenges demand hands-on coordination. It also provides strong control over detailing, alignment, and sealing during installation.
Unitized curtain wall systems use factory-fabricated panels that are delivered ready for installation. This approach improves consistency, reduces on-site labor, and helps accelerate project timelines.
These systems are commonly used in larger commercial projects where speed, quality control, and repeatability are critical. Unitized systems also enhance performance by ensuring tighter tolerances and more controlled fabrication conditions.
Structural silicone glazing systems create a smooth, uninterrupted glass appearance by bonding glass directly to the frame using high-performance silicone.
This system is ideal for modern commercial architecture that prioritizes aesthetics without compromising performance. It also supports strong resistance to weather exposure, thermal movement, and structural stress when properly engineered and installed.
Curtain wall replacement involves removing outdated or failing systems and installing new, high-performance assemblies. This is often necessary when existing systems suffer from recurring leaks, structural wear, or outdated materials.
Replacement improves energy efficiency, eliminates ongoing maintenance issues, and upgrades the building’s exterior appearance. It is a long-term solution for commercial properties facing persistent façade problems.
Curtain wall retrofit upgrades existing systems without requiring a full removal. This approach is ideal for improving performance while managing project costs and minimizing disruption.
Retrofit solutions can include glazing upgrades, sealing improvements, and structural enhancements that extend the life of the building envelope while improving energy efficiency and weather resistance.
Curtain wall repair focuses on resolving specific issues such as leaks, damaged components, or localized system failures. This is often the most practical solution when the overall system is still structurally sound.

Sealant and gasket failures are a leading cause of water intrusion in curtain wall systems. Over time, these components degrade due to weather exposure and movement.

Curtain walls span multiple floors and are non-structural exterior façades, while storefront systems are typically limited to ground-level applications and smaller spans.
Costs vary based on system type (stick-built vs unitized), building size, glass specifications, access, and project complexity. A site assessment is the best way to get an accurate estimate.
Localized issues like leaks, sealant failure, or isolated glass damage can often be repaired. Widespread deterioration, recurring leaks, or outdated systems typically require replacement.
